History & Origin

Shayne is a -yne spelling of Shane — an anglicized Irish form of Seán (John), from Hebrew Yochanan, 'God is gracious'. The styling personalizes the rugged classic.

It registers thinly beside Shane. Rare, God-is-gracious at the root, and crisp.

Did you know? Shane is an Irish form of John (Seán), 'God is gracious' — made famous by the classic Western 'Shane'; Shayne gives it a stylish -yne spelling.

Famous Bearers

  • Shayne Ward (1984-)
    British singer who won the second series of The X Factor UK in 2005 and had a UK number-one debut single
  • Shayne Topp (1993-)
    American actor and comedian best known as a main cast member of the Smosh YouTube comedy group
  • Shayne Graham (1977-)
    Canadian-born NFL placekicker who spent over a decade in the league including seasons with the Cincinnati Bengals

Frequently Asked

What does the name Shayne mean?

Shayne spells Shane, an Irish form of John — Hebrew 'God is gracious'.

How do you pronounce Shayne?

It's said SHAYN /ˈʃeɪn/ — a single syllable.

Is Shayne a boy or girl name?

Shayne is a boy's name.

How popular is Shayne?

Shayne is a rare spelling in the U.S.; Shane is more common.
